Looks good, but doesn't function well by Lynton from Victoria, Australia
Pros: Looks good, Especially on desk Cons: Clock doesn't work, Humidity doesn't work, Cheap plastic. Review: Looks great, even though it is cheap plastic. I changed the battery for the clock straight away, it lasted about a day, the clock doesn't work when you have it vertical, presumably due to the little plane on the end of the second hand weighing too much. Works if you have the plane facing straight up with the clock horizontal. Temperature dial works fine, Humidity always seems to be stuck on 50%. Good looking but cheap and not really functional
